RC46: Trust: The Key Component Of Building Strong Relationships with Ash Phillips
Ash Phillips is an entrepreneur and founder of Rebellious Co., a company that designs and delivers ecosystems of support for unreasonably ambitious people in the startup space. He has built a community of like-minded individuals who are driven to make a difference. Ash believes that communities and relationships are vital for personal and professional growth. In this conversation, we discuss the importance of community and how trust is the key component to building strong relationships. We explore the concept of self-awareness and how it can sometimes lead to over-analysis. We also delve into the topic of intuition and the role it plays in decision-making. Ash shares the value of social currency and they conclude by discussing how Rebel Meetups provides a space for rebels and creatives to connect and support each other. RC42: What Are Your Real Values with Dr. John Demartini
Many self-development, personal growth, and mindset gurus, leaders and so-called experts share ideas and use imperative language like, ‘You must wake up at 5 am’ or ‘You should exercise in the morning before the family wakes up' or 'You must read 50 pages per day' without understanding that no two individuals are exactly the same and that these well-intention ideas are to be personalised to us all. In this episode, we're joined by Dr. John Demartini who has researched and dived into the science behind why this will only set you up for failure. Dr. Demartini shares how this approach tries to inject other people’s values and priorities into your life and is present throughout every area of your life. The key is learning to navigate it and unlock your greatest potential by living your own REAL personal values.  We discuss how people can benefit from knowing their values, how to discover what they are and learn to live by them. RC39: What is Happy Money with Ken Honda
Most of us grow up lacking the financial education and wealth creation knowledge to achieve our financial freedom let alone thinking it's even possible for us. We grow up with a damaged relationship with money and form unhelpful, limiting beliefs such as money doesn't grow on trees. We associate money with survival and while we say we want more, often aren't seeking out the opportunities that would bring more financial abundance into our lives. We have what is known as 'unhappy money' as we buy things we don't need by doing work that we don't like only to look like we're successful and making our way in the world. This way of living is detrimental to our long-term health, happiness, and fulfilment. It causes chronic stress, anxiety, and worry and is not what life is about. So, what can we do about it? How can we go from having a damaged and unhelpful relationship with money to a healthy and prosperous relationship with money that helps us to thrive? In this episode, we welcome money and happiness expert Ken Honda who shares the concept of 'happy money' and how it is possible for anyone, no matter their current financial status, to live with more ease in their relationship with money. Ken is also a best-selling self-development author in Japan, with book sales surpassing eight million copies since 2001. His latest book is called “Happy Money: The Japanese Art of Making Peace With Your Money”. RC38: Unlock Your Inner Pharmacy Using The Breath with Niraj Naik
Did you know that you have an inner pharmacy built within you? This inner pharmacy can help you to switch off stress, enter deep sleep, increase your energy, and enter deep states of mind to get insights, ideas, and inspiration on demand. Oh, and all naturally without any unwanted side effects.  This inner pharmacy is your breath and by optimising your breath you get to experience peak levels of performance, energy, and well-being, increase your health and lifespan and achieve inner peace. Breathwork is increasing in popularity thanks to leaders such as Wim Hof. In this episode, we explore an even more powerful Breathwork methodology that makes meditation and breathwork fun, accesses ancient wisdom and is combined with groundbreaking music technology to propel all aspects of your personal and spiritual growth. I'm pleased to welcome professional musician and pharmacist turned holistic health and breathwork expert Niraj Naik to the show as we dive into the science behind breathwork and how it's our own inner pharmacy many of us are not aware of. Niraj has created a global community of heart-centred changemakers by founding SOMA Breath - the global breathwork and wellness movement with over 2000 certified instructors, and hundreds of thousands of students around the globe.
